If you have a Wordpress blog, then your probably are well aware of the vast amount of Wordpress plugins you can download for it. Here are a few must haves and how to use them for maximum benefit.
For those that don't know, Installing any of these Wordpress couldn't be easier. Log on into your Wordpress blog and click plugins on the left screen. Under plugins, click add new. Type in the plugins listed below and click search. When you see the results come up, click on install which is directly to the right of the title and your done.
Once installed click plugins again, look for the plugin your just installed and be sure to click enable and you will be set to go. Here are the top Wordpress plugins you must have.
All in one Seo Pack - If you are only going to install one Wordpress plugin, then I suggest it better be this one. This amazing plugin allows you to alter titles, descriptions, blog titles, post titles and so much more. Once enables, click the settings tab, on the left dashboard, and click seo pack. Here be also sure to enable the plugin, add your blog title, description of your blog, and your relevant keywords. Also, be sure to do this for every single one of your post. When you are viewing a post the seo pack can be found at the very bottom. You are now seo optimized.
XML Sitemap - Think of this plugin as a map for Google. It lets the crawlers know that you have information they need to look at. This also lets all the search engines know when your blog has been updated. Once installed make sure you have all these boxes checked:
Rebuild sitemap if you change content
Notify Google, Bing, Ask, Yahoo about updates
Build the sitemap in a background process.
This plugin alone should help your ranking as well as increased traffic.
Peramalinks - This is another powerful Wordpress plugin designed to alter what you see in the URL giving you powerful seo . Once installed click on Permalinks and you can start altering how your post are displayed. For example, some post will show numbers, dates, archive numbers, and array of other crap you don't need. Here is a nice little trick I learned to help get the maximum number of keywords in the URL. Click on custom structure and type in /%category%/%postname%
Now all your post will show your main site, plus the category, plus the name of the post in the URL giving you maximum benefit seo wise. If you don't want your categories showing, or have none defined, simple change it to /%postname%. Also be sure to never title any of your post the same, it can create a lot of confusion.
Pretty Links - This nifty little plug-in allows you to create tracking links using your own domain name. Once installed simple click add link, fill out the target URL and pretty link and your all set. You can track up to as many links as you can make,which is great for seeing who is clicking on what.
WP- DB Manger - In other words, Word-press database manager that allows you to optimize and fully backup all your work. After all, you don't want to be losing all of your hard work. After you install and activate this plug-in, you can find it on the bottom left hand column, rightly called, backup. Click it, and then click on back up. Scroll down and click on back up, this will create a back up file for you instantly. I would suggest backing your data up once and month to account for any unforeseen problems. Now, here is the cool part. On the left hand side again, click on Manage Backup. Here you now have the ability to restore your blog back from this point, email the back up to another person, or server, or even download it to your current computer. If anything should ever go wrong with your blog you have all your data saved and can update your blog from any of the backup points your have created.
Now here is where this plug-in gets even better. On the left hand side again click optimize DB. You will now see and option screen with a bunch of yes or no's. Scroll down to the bottom and click optimize. This removes your overhead, crap you don't want that slows down word-press. If don't optimize it can cause massive problems and headaches in the future. Those are the basic options for newbies, designed to give you the optimal Word-press blog ever!! Remember, backup and optimize once a month.
